Resumen
We propose a technique for ray tracing, based in the propagation of a Gaussian shape invariant under the Fresnel diffraction integral. The technique uses two driving independent terms to direct the ray and is based on the fact that at any arbitrary distance, the center of the propagated Gaussian beam corresponds to the geometrical projection of the center of the incident beam. We present computer simulations as examples of the use of the technique consisting in the calculation of rays through lenses and optical media where the index of refraction varies as a function of position.
